How many cm3 would a 55.932 g sample of copper occupy if it has a density of 8.92g/cm

Respuesta :

aceryder15
aceryder15 aceryder15
  • 02-10-2020

Answer:

6.27 cm³

Explanation:

55.932 g / 8.92 g/cm = 6.2704035874...

I just rounded to the nearest hundredth
